Adding New Keyframes
You can also use the Select Range tool to add new keyframes to an automation curve.
However, these are not Bezier keyframes, so they only let you create a single level adjustment
at that frame. If you make a large adjustment with only a single new keyframe, you’ll end up with
a squared off section of automation. For this reason, adding new keyframes should only be
done when making small adjustments, unless you intend to create an abrupt change.

Playing Automation
After you’ve automated a mix, playing it back is as simple as moving the playhead to an area of
the timeline prior to the recorded automation, and initiating playback. As the timeline plays, the
onscreen controls for each automated parameter are shown in green, and move and update to
show the recorded levels for those controls.
